January 1, 2010
Independence Day. This day is celebrated to remember the day in 1804 when Jean Jacques Dessalines made a declaration of independence and restored the country’s original name Haiti.

November 18, 2010
Vertieres Day. This day commemorates the Haitian victory over the French in the Battle of Vertieres in the year 1803. This is also Haiti’s Army Day.

December 5, 2010
Discovery Day. On this occasion, the discovery of Haiti by Christopher Columbus in 1492, is commemorated.
